Cellulose Gum is a natural thickening agent derived from plant cellulose. Commonly found in processed foods, ice creams, and sauces, it originates from plant fibers, making it a popular choice in various cuisines around the world. This ingredient is low in calories and adds texture without contributing excess fat or sugars. While it can aid in improving the mouthfeel and stability of products, some people may experience digestive discomfort if consumed in large amounts.
